|
su.dbms- SU.DBMS ---------------------------------------------------------------------- From : Tolik Tentser 2:5020/400 23 Aug 2002 18:49:36 To : Andrew Lesnichenko Subject : Re: ответственная БД -------------------------------------------------------------------------------- ru> <3D5A3458.3070909@mts.ru> <ajj2p9$tnn$1@gavrilo.mtu.ru> ru> <3D5D277D.1020403@mts.ru> <ajq6jm$2cib$1@gavrilo.mtu.ru> ru> <3D60CF92.4080705@mts.ru> <71t9musmaikib2dv04tr30m76d4vf1eu8f@4ax.com> ru> <3D65E5F0.4020309@mts.ru> From: Tolik Tentser <tolik@katren.ru> Hi, Andrew Lesnichenko! В чреве акулы, пойманной Fri, 23 Aug 2002 07:37:22 +0000 (UTC), дети капитана Гранта нашли письмо на тему 'Re: ответственная БД': >> Оно будет видно с главного сервера как единый экземпляр > >Как определяется главный сервер ? И как другие сервера узнают, что они >подчиненные. Это тот сервер, на котором определено distributed view Про остальные серверы приложения вообще не знают >> Он обратится к главному серверу - а тот все найдет сам > >Получается, что приложение должно знать, какой сервер главный для какой >таблицы и коннектиться только к главному серверу ? Hа главном сервере определяются VIEW Про остальные серверы приложение не знает вообще. >>>MS> Hе совсем так. Можно разделить таблицу на куски по первичному ключу и >>>MS> разместить эти куски на разных серверах, а для доступа использовать >>>MS> специальную view. >>> >>>А в чем выиграш в производительности? >> >> В чтении с диска. > >Только если межсоединение быстрее дисков. В каком случае это так ? Hичего похожего. Кто тебе сказал, что на главный сервер будут переданы ВСЕ записи с подчиненного ? Передадут только найденные и нужные, хотя просмотрят всю таблицу. Простой аналог - выполнение SQL-запроса к серверу не требует чтения всей таблицы по сети. Bye ... Тенцер А.Л. tolik@katren.nsk.ru ICQ 15925834 --- ifmail v.2.15dev5 * Origin: AO Katren (2:5020/400) Вернуться к списку тем, сортированных по: возрастание даты уменьшение даты тема автор
Архивное /su.dbms/2080174f355b.html, оценка из 5, голосов 10
|